EP9: Why The Newest CPI Data Is Good News For the Economy

In this episode, the Beck brothers delve into the recently released Consumer Price Index (CPI) data for April, which was published on May 15th. We provide a comprehensive analysis of how the latest CPI figures influence the Federal Reserve's economic outlook and policy decisions.

The discussion covers various critical aspects, including the sectors that remain resilient despite the pressure of higher interest rates. We explore how specific industries are navigating the current economic climate and why they are less impacted by rate hikes.

Additionally, they examine the interplay between the labor market and mortgage rates, shedding light on their combined effect on economic stability and growth. By understanding these dynamics, we gain insights into the broader implications for consumers, businesses, and investors.
